Common Services Provided by Car Auto Locksmiths
Car auto locksmiths provide a range of services to assist with various lock-related issues. Here are some of the most typical services:
- Lockout Assistance: If you're locked out of your car, a locksmith can quickly and safely gain entry for you.
- Key Duplication: If you've lost your keys, a locksmith can produce a replicate from your spare or from scratch using your vehicle's VIN number.
- Key Replacement: For scenarios where your keys are lost and you do not have a spare, a locksmith can develop a new set of keys.
- Lock Rekeying: This service includes changing the tumblers in your car's locks to accept brand-new keys, typically utilized when you've just recently purchased a used vehicle or desire to enhance security.
- High-Security Locks: Some locksmith professionals focus on installing high-security locks to provide extra protection versus theft.
- Transponder Key Programming: Many modern-day cars and trucks use transponder keys, which require programming. A competent locksmith can guarantee your new key is appropriately programmed.
- Ignition Repair: Issues with the ignition cylinder can also be addressed by a locksmith, consisting of repairs and replacements.
- Remote Keyless Entry Repair: If your remote keyless entry system is not working, a locksmith can detect and repair the problem.

FAQs About Car Auto Locksmiths
Q: How do I understand if a locksmith is genuine?
- A: Check for certification and licensing, checked out online reviews, and request for referrals. A legitimate locksmith will be transparent about their credentials and services.
Q: Can a car auto locksmith aid with a non-functioning keyless entry system?
- A: Yes, lots of car auto locksmith professionals are equipped to identify and repair problems with keyless entry systems, consisting of battery replacement and sensing unit repair.
Q: How much does it cost to get a car lockout service?
- A: The expense can vary depending on the service, time of day, and place. Typically, a car lockout service can cost between ₤ 50 and ₤ 100.
Q: Do car auto locksmiths provide mobile services?
- A: Yes, a lot of car auto locksmith professionals provide mobile services, enabling them to come to your area and resolve your lock concern without the need to move your vehicle.
Q: Can a locksmith make a key without the initial?
- A: Yes, a locksmith can create a brand-new key using your vehicle's VIN number and a code book. Nevertheless, this procedure might take longer and cost more than duplicating an existing key.
Q: What should I do if I'm locked out of my car?
- A: Stay calm, call a credible car auto locksmith, and have your vehicle information prepared. Avoid trying to force entry, as this can harm your car's locks and increase costs.
